The Midnight Special is an endurance road bike designed to provide comfort and speed on those all-day rides that extend well beyond fresh pavement. It excels on pot-holed, deteriorating pavement and the occasional long stretch of gravel. The Midnight Special’s 700c tires eat up road chatter and absorb all the bumps in the road for a much more comfortable ride.
Q: What type of riding is the Surly Midnight Special designed for?
A: The Surly Midnight Special is an all-road endurance bike built for long-distance road riding, rough pavement, gravel roads, and mixed-surface adventures.
Q: What drivetrain does this build use?
A: It comes equipped with a Shimano 105 R7100 2x12 drivetrain, offering wide gearing range, smooth shifting, and efficient performance for climbing and fast road riding.
Q: What material is the frame made from?
A: The frame uses 4130 Chromoly steel (Surly Natch tubing), designed for durability, comfort, and vibration damping on rough or uneven surfaces.
Q: What wheel size does it use?
A: It is built around 700c wheels, optimized for speed, rolling efficiency, and stability over long distances.
Q: What tire clearance does it offer?
A: The Midnight Special supports wide 700c tires (up to ~42mm), allowing riders to run higher-volume tires for comfort and grip on mixed terrain.
Q: Is it suitable for long-distance rides and touring?
A: Yes. Its stable geometry, steel frame comfort, and mounting points make it ideal for endurance rides, light touring, and bikepacking-style setups.
Q: Does it support racks and fenders?
A: Yes. It includes mounts for racks, fenders, and bottle cages, making it practical for commuting and loaded riding.
Q: What makes the Hi-Viz Black finish special?
A: The Hi-Viz Black colorway is designed to improve visibility in low-light conditions while maintaining a clean, understated look.
Q: Who is this bike best for?
A: Riders who want a fast, comfortable steel all-road bike with modern Shimano 105 performance and the ability to handle both pavement and gravel with ease.
• Clean frame, fork, and drivetrain after road or wet rides to prevent dirt and salt buildup.
• Inspect steel frame and paint for chips, scratches, or early signs of corrosion.
• Touch up exposed metal promptly to prevent rust formation.
• Apply internal frame rust inhibitor periodically, especially in humid or coastal environments.
• Check Shimano 105 R7100 2x12 drivetrain for smooth shifting, wear, and proper lubrication.
• Inspect chain, cassette, and chainrings regularly and replace when worn.
• Ensure brake system (hydraulic discs) is clean, responsive, and free of contamination.
• Check bolts, thru-axles, and mounting points for correct torque and security.
• Store indoors in a dry location to preserve steel frame durability and finish.
• Perform routine pre-ride safety checks of brakes, tires, and shifting performance.
